References
Bevington, Philip R., and Robinson, D. Keith Data Reduction and Error Analysis for the Physical Sciences. 2nd ed. McGraw-Hill, 1992.
CODATA - Committee on Data for Science and Technology, http://www.codata.org; accessed 06/02.
Mohr, Peter J., and Taylor, Barry N. "CODATA recommended values of the fundamental physical constants: 1998." Rev Mod Phys, Vol. 72(2). April 2000: 351-495.
The NIST Reference on Constants, Units, and Uncertainty. http://physics.nist.gov/cuu/index.html; accessed 06/02.
Taylor, John R. An Introduction to Error Analysis: The Study of Uncertainties in Physical Measurements. University Science Books, 1982.
